The following things you need to keep in mind before buying a condominium-

  • Look for a parking spot- Not knowing your parking spot’s size and location can be a mistake because it is extremely valuable so that you don’t need to adjust while parking.
  • Know about the storage unit- in Vaughan, nearly all condos come with a storage unit, but it is better to double-check whether it is there and about its size. So, be sure that you ask your real estate agent regarding it.
  • Check for restrictions- You must be aware of the rules and regulations that you need to follow if you reside there. These restrictions include pet restrictions, moving restrictions, etc.
